The Day After a Strike on Iran

All
eyes are on what it will take to prevent Iran from getting its hands on
a nuclear weapon. If sanctions and diplomacy prove incapable of
containing Tehran’s nuclear ambitions—and soon—a military strike to
destroy or at the very least delay its program is seen as the least bad
option available. Iran gaining a nuclear-weapons capability is a red
line that the United States and Israel just won’t let it cross.
